Output 39e57cdb0ca6e311fec9a307cd1befb3aeeea01c3446cde7bbf9535fa1fb34ba:0

value
1597894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d50b738bd80cc81c7a64f045ffe498d74f79f80 OP_EQUAL
address
3MsDxAUGNMCur1B3jBuy1u2N77v9wLVSCH
transaction
39e57cdb0ca6e311fec9a307cd1befb3aeeea01c3446cde7bbf9535fa1fb34ba
confirmations
374133
spent
true